Menu

SAP Function Module HR_SEN_FIND_DESCENDING_DATE

Ausrechne mit gewichteten Peak und Periode ein Endedatum

The Function Module HR_SEN_FIND_DESCENDING_DATE (Ausrechne mit gewichteten Peak und Periode ein Endedatum) is a standard Function Module in SAP ERP and is part of the function group HRSEN00THRESHOLD within the package PSEN.

Technical Information

Function Module HR_SEN_FIND_DESCENDING_DATE
Short Text Ausrechne mit gewichteten Peak und Periode ein Endedatum
Function Group HRSEN00THRESHOLD
Package PSEN
Module Type Normal Module

Importing Parameters

These are the IMPORTING parameters of this function module.

Parameter Name Type Associated Type Default Value Short Text
P_DURATION TYPE PSEN_DURATION Dauer in Jahren, Monaten und Tagen
P_FMDAT TYPE PSEN_FMDAT Funktionsbaustein zur Berechnung eines Datums
P_FMDUR TYPE PSEN_FMDUR Funktionsbaustein zur Berechnung einer Intervalldauer
P_FMSUM TYPE PSEN_FMSUM Funktionsbaustein zur Summierung von Dauern
P_FMWGT TYPE PSEN_FMWGT Funktionsbaustein zur Gewichtung einer Dauer

Exporting Parameters

These are the EXPORTING parameters of this function module.

Parameter Name Type Associated Type Default Value Short Text
P_BEGDA TYPE BEGDA Gültigkeitsbeginn
P_RDATE TYPE D Datum der letzten ausgewerteten Dienstzeit
P_RDURATION TYPE PSEN_DURATION_DEC Erreichte Dienstzeit am P_RDATUM

Changing Parameters

This function module does not define any CHANGING parameters.

Table Parameters

These are the TABLE parameters of this function module.

Parameter Name Type Associated Type Default Value Short Text
P_PEAK LIKE PSEN_WEIGHT_PEAK_DEC_BASE Peak mit dezimaler Dauer
P_PERIOD LIKE PSEN_WEIGHT_PERIOD Period

Exceptions

These are the Exceptions of this function module.

Exception Name Short Text
E_CONVERSION_RULE Die eingegebene Dauer ist unkonvertierbar
E_EMPTY_TABLES Keine Dienstzeit wurde in den importierten Tabellen eingetragen
E_LENGTH_SMALLER_SEARCHED Die gesuchte Dauer ist kleiner als die importierten Zeiten
E_OTHERS Vererbte Fehlermeldung